How did you end up fixing the front brake calipers getting stuck?
@@RedNinjaGaiden I cleaned up the calipers drum a bit and added a bit of grease. Also sanded the inner brake pad down a bit. The brakes stopped sticking after a few runs. Since this video I got the newest version of the caliper and it doesn't seem to stick at all.
@@RedNinjaGaiden I took the bike to my hobby shop Ang explained my issue. The owner told me to leave it with him. When I went to pick it up he told me it was easy😳. He put a more powerful spring in to keep the pads fully open… problem solved…
